This test checks for duplicate implementation of the same

property. It also checks for duplicate use of the same ivar
in two different iproperty implementations. It also caught
an error for a test case used in CodeGen :).

/// FindPropertyImplDecl - This method looks up a previous ObjCPropertyImplDecl
/// added to the list of those properties @synthesized/@dynamic in this
/// @implementation block.
///
ObjCPropertyImplDecl *ObjCImplementationDecl::FindPropertyImplDecl(IdentifierInfo *Id) const {
for (propimpl_iterator i = propimpl_begin(), e = propimpl_end(); i != e; ++i) {
ObjCPropertyImplDecl *PID = *i;
if (PID->getPropertyDecl()->getIdentifier() == Id)
return PID;
}
return 0;
}
/// FindPropertyImplIvarDecl - This method lookup the ivar in the list of
/// properties implemented in this @implementation block and returns it if
/// found.
///
ObjCPropertyImplDecl *ObjCImplementationDecl::FindPropertyImplIvarDecl(IdentifierInfo *ivarId) const {
for (propimpl_iterator i = propimpl_begin(), e = propimpl_end(); i != e; ++i) {
ObjCPropertyImplDecl *PID = *i;
if (PID->getPropertyIvarDecl() &&
PID->getPropertyIvarDecl()->getIdentifier() == ivarId)
return PID;
}
return 0;
}

@ -0,0 +1,16 @@
// RUN: clang -fsyntax-only -verify %s
@interface I {
int Y;
}
@property int X;
@property int Y;
@property int Z;
@end
@implementation I
@dynamic X; // expected-note {{previous declaration is here}}
@dynamic X; // expected-error {{property 'X' is already implemented}}
@synthesize Y; // expected-note {{previous use is here}}
@synthesize Z=Y; // expected-error {{synthesized properties 'Z' and 'Y' both claim ivar 'Y'}}
@end
